Man United ready to sell defender ahead of move to sign Dutch international

Manchester United boss Louis van Gaal is ready to sell defender Marcos Rojo ahead of a move to sign Dutch international Bruno Martins Indi according to the Daily Mirror.

Van Gaal has fallen out with 25-year-old Argentine Rojo following his failure to meet up with his Man United team-mates on their pre-season tour and AS Monaco are known to be keen on the versatile defender.

Martins Indi was a regular in the Dutch national team set-up under van Gaal and could well be ready to quit FC Porto to make the move to Old Trafford.

A January move for the 23-year-old could well be likely given that first-choice left-back Luke Shaw looks set to sit out the entire season following the double leg fracture he suffered during Man United’s Champions League defeat to PSV Eindhoven.

A move for Indi could cost Man United a big fee given the former Feyenoord man is tied down to a long-term contract that runs until 2018.

The presence of national team colleagues Daley Blind amd Memphis Depay at Old Trafford could act as further motivation for Indi.
